About this map

Goldwin stands as the central point of reference in this prairie landscape of central North Dakota, situated within a complex network of wetlands and conservation lands. The surrounding territory is defined by the extensive Stutsman County Waterfowl Production Area, which encompasses numerous glacial potholes and significant water bodies including Northwestern Lake, West Lake, Alkali Lake, and Eric Lake. These features indicate a terrain shaped by glacial recession, creating a habitat that remains vital for migratory bird populations.
